

Guz Khan gets Stuffed
Comic makes a one-off BBC Christmas comedy
Guz Khan is to star alongside Morgana Robinson and Sue Johnston in a one-off family comedy this Christmas.
In Stuffed he plays Arslan Farooqi, who receives an unexpected £8,000 Christmas bonus at work, so takes his multi-faith family on the trip of a lifetime to Lapland
However he then discovers the bonus was a mistake and must be repaid immediately, triggering a series of disasters.
Robinson plays his wife Hannah and Johnson is Lily, a friend they meet on holiday. SAS: Rogue Heroes actor Theo Barklem-Biggs is also in the cast as Arslan’s brother-in-law Jamie.
The hour-long BBC One comedy is being made by Baby Cow, where executive producer Rupert Majendie said: ‘Stuffed is the perfect funny Christmas treat – big laughs, big heart, and Guz Khan at his absolute best.’
Khan is also executive producer on the hour-long show, which is being co-produced by his company, Dice Roll Productions .
Quoted in a press release announcing Stuffed, he said: ‘I remember telling my kids that when I was their age at Christmas, my neighbour would give me a card and tape three quid on this inside. They asked me if I’d do the same for them…I said absolutely not, you’ve got a PS5 and we celebrate Eid, do one lads…RIP Mrs Sadler. Merry Christmas.
‘PS: Stuffed is alright ‘n’ all, watch it if you got time. Safe.'
The show was created by Andy Milligan, who writes Man Like Mobeen with Khan.
He said: ‘The starting point for Stuffed was, "One man is on a mission to save a Christmas he doesn’t believe in" - and who better to be that man than Guz Khan, who apparently, has to be in everything I ever write.
‘Our ambition was to make a show that had the spirit of classic caper movies like National Lampoon’s Vacation, but with a modern, multi-faith family at the heart of it.’
The show was announced by Jon Petrie, the BBC’s director of comedy, at the broadcaster’s Comedy Festival in Belfast today.
He said: ‘We jumped at the chance to bring Stuffed to the BBC: from the moment Andy shared this Christmas caper, we knew it was something special. With Guz Khan’s warm humour at its heart it’s an hour-long treat bursting with warmth and laughter."’
Made by: Baby Cow and Dice Roll
Commissioned by: BBC director of comedy Jon Petrie
Written and created by: Andy Milligan
Executive producers: Andy Milligan ,Sarah Monteith, Rupert Majendie, Gill Isles and Guz Khan
Producer: Mollie Freedman Berthoud
Director: Dave Lambert
